wolfe3d / sodata

Science Olympiad Data
GNU General Public License v3.0
3 stars 2 forks source link

Attendance bug fixes & attendance output #71

Closed RyanTan8 closed 4 weeks ago

RyanTan8 commented 4 weeks ago

add attendance output on event analysis page and home page that shows what meetings someone has attended separate section for event leaders of that event showing all meetings they have held edit function/button for each meeting

And more: After submission, show output page. Allow submission to be changed by leader for 24 hours.

69

wolfe3d commented 4 weeks ago

I like all the changes. The form submits and saves well. Do you think defaulting to event attendance is the best method? Changing meeting type does not change the students. There could be an option to start with a blank choice. Or we could use the same form and put it in different places with a default option with a disabled choice. For instance, under the leader menu there could be officer meeting attendance or general meeting attendance. Only officers (maybe only secretary and captain) should have access to officer meeting as an option. Only officers should have options for general attendance.

RyanTan8 commented 4 weeks ago

Good to hear! I think using the same form in different places is a good idea. We could have the default option be a blank/disabled choice and leave only the event meeting option available to event leaders. The officer meeting and general meeting options would change the students names to all officers or all students from the fall roster respectively.